Output c61eb7fd23d8135ebe81e3371980174adf849bb87e9c2bc2c7dce33e757b63d8:0

value
674476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a70bbb2ec088277d080bd54f4e149513eaafaa6 OP_EQUAL
address
3722AWXYNziTtcyu4ut8wBnyPmpT4Dm3Da
transaction
c61eb7fd23d8135ebe81e3371980174adf849bb87e9c2bc2c7dce33e757b63d8
confirmations
268723
spent
true